Description

A kind of permanent magnet direct-drive gets rid of ball with ceramic grinding machine and starts method
Technical field
The present invention relates to ball mill Qu Donglingyu, particularly a kind of permanent magnet direct-drive gets rid of ball with ceramic grinding machine and starts method.
Background technology
Ball mill is cement industry, ceramic industry, the indispensable equipment of mine ore dressing industry, and these three industries consumption One of maximum equipment of electric occupancy volume.Ball mill detent torque is that the maximum operation of ball mill is special much larger than normal operation load Property, because this characteristic of ball mill determines that the motor of ball mill requires that the actual power of motor will in type selecting Power during much larger than its normal operation, powerful motor power surplus and its is expensive after ball mill normal work, The phenomenon of low load with strong power is caused, both caused pressure economically for user, also causes the configuration of resource to become unreasonable, Energy waste is big.
The content of the invention
The invention aims to solve the above problems, there is provided a kind of permanent magnet direct-drive gets rid of ball startup side with ceramic grinding machine Method.
Realize above-mentioned purpose the technical scheme is that, a kind of permanent magnet direct-drive with ceramic grinding machine get rid of ball start method, bag Ball mill, magneto, transmission mechanism and controller are included, the start-up technique of the ball mill comprises the following steps:
1)Controller starts magneto, and magneto driving ball mill rotates forward;
2)When magneto reaches its peak power output and ball mill is not reaching to rotation condition, controller automatically controls forever Magneto reversely accelerates to rotate;
3)When magneto reaches its peak power output again and ball mill is not reaching to rotation condition, controller controls forever Magneto is positive to be accelerated to rotate;
4)Repeat step 2)With step 3), magneto driving ball mill do the energy that back and forth movement steps up ball mill, directly Reach rotation condition to ball mill to successfully start up.
The magneto is connected by transmission mechanism with ball mill.
The magneto is electrically connected with controller.
The transmission mechanism is by the belt pulley to connect with magneto output end, the skin being pressed between belt pulley and ball mill Band collectively forms.
The linear velocity of the belt pulley is identical with the linear velocity of ball mill.
The actual power of the magneto is slightly larger than power during ball mill normal operation.
The controller is magneto nonshared control unit, and automatic control motor is forward and reverse to be accelerated to rotate, when ball mill reaches To maintaining the rotation direction of now magneto during rotation condition until end-of-job.
Ball is got rid of with ceramic grinding machine using a kind of permanent magnet direct-drive that technical scheme makes and start method, using permanent magnetism Straight drive gets rid of ball startup method, the power of dragging system when can greatly reduce ball mill type selecting, uses the magneto of appropriate power Resource distribution is become reasonable, save unnecessary financial expenditure, and each staring torque of magneto is small, reduces to passing The damage of dynamic equipment, increases its service life, the use of reductor is eliminated as a result of permanent magnet direct-drive system, is reduced again Maintenance, the power savings advantages of this technology have been played to a greater extent.

The characteristics of the present embodiment is that detent torque when starting for ball mill is much larger than the operation of normal operation load Characteristic, the positive and negative bidirectional rotation of magneto is controlled with controller, magneto driving ball mill rotates, former using energy accumulation Reason, the energy of ball mill is stepped up, so as to reach the condition for making ball mill rotate.Utilize technical scheme system A kind of permanent magnet direct-drive made gets rid of ball with ceramic grinding machine and starts method, and getting rid of ball using permanent magnet direct-drive starts method, can greatly reduce ball The power of dragging system during grinding machine type selecting, resource distribution is set to become reasonable using the magneto of appropriate power, saving need not The financial expenditure wanted, and each staring torque of magneto is small, reduces the damage to drive apparatus, increases its service life, The use of reductor is eliminated as a result of permanent magnet direct-drive system, reduces maintenance again, has played this technology to a greater extent Power savings advantages.
In the present embodiment, the operation of magneto is controlled using controller, magneto is driven by transmission mechanism Ball mill moves, and motor driving ball mill rotates forward during startup, when the peak power output and ball mill that reach magneto When being not reaching to rotation condition, controller automatic control motor reversely accelerates to rotate, when reaching the maximum defeated of magneto again Going out power and when ball mill is not reaching to rotation condition, controller controlled motor is positive to be accelerated to rotate, such back and forth movement, until The direction of rotation that ball mill reaches magneto after rotation condition no longer changes, ball mill in certain direction rotary work until making Industry terminates.
